MCP Toolbox for Databases is an open source Model Context Protocol (MCP) server that connects your AI agents, IDEs, and applications directly to your enterprise databases.

It serves a dual purpose:

  1. Ready-to-use MCP Server (Build-Time): Instantly connect Gemini CLI, Google Antigravity, Claude Code, Codex, or other MCP clients to your databases using our prebuilt generic tools. Talk to your data, explore schemas, and generate code without writing boilerplate.
  2. Custom Tools Framework (Run-Time): A robust framework to build specialized, highly secure AI tools for your production agents. Define structured queries, semantic search, and NL2SQL capabilities safely and easily.

Why MCP Toolbox?

  • Out-of-the-Box Database Access: Prebuilt generic tools for instant data exploration (e.g., list_tables, execute_sql) directly from your IDE or CLI.
  • Custom Tools Framework: Build production-ready tools with your own predefined logic, ensuring safety through Restricted Access, Structured Queries, and Semantic Search.
  • Simplified Development: Integrate tools into your Agent Development Kit (ADK), LangChain, LlamaIndex, or custom agents in less than 10 lines of code.
  • Better Performance: Handles connection pooling, integrated auth (IAM), and end-to-end observability (OpenTelemetry) out of the box.
  • Enhanced Security: Integrated authentication for more secure access to your data.
  • End-to-end Observability: Out of the box metrics and tracing with built-in support for OpenTelemetry.

Quick Start: Prebuilt Tools

Stop context-switching and let your AI assistant become a true co-developer. By connecting your IDE to your databases with MCP Toolbox, you can query your data in plain English, automate schema discovery and management, and generate database-aware code.

You can use the Toolbox in any MCP-compatible IDE or client (e.g., Gemini CLI, Google Antigravity, Claude Code, Codex, etc.) by configuring the MCP server.

Prebuilt tools are also conveniently available via the Google Antigravity MCP Store with a simple click-to-install experience.

  1. Add the following to your client's MCP configuration file (usually mcp.json or claude_desktop_config.json):

``json { "mcpServers": { "toolbox-postgres": { "command": "npx", "args": [ "-y", "@toolbox-sdk/server", "--prebuilt=postgres", "--stdio" ] } } } ``

  1. Set the appropriate environment variables to connect, see the Prebuilt Tools Reference.

When you run Toolbox with a --prebuilt= flag, you instantly get access to standard tools to interact with that database. You can also specify a specific toolset using the --prebuilt=/ syntax (e.g., --prebuilt=postgres/data to only load SQL tools).

Supported databases currently include:

  • Google Cloud: AlloyDB, BigQuery, Cloud SQL (PostgreSQL, MySQL, SQL Server), Spanner, Firestore, Knowledge Catalog (formerly known as Dataplex).
  • Other Databases: PostgreSQL, MySQL, MariaDB, SQL Server, Oracle, MongoDB, Redis, Elasticsearch, CockroachDB, ClickHouse, Couchbase, Neo4j, Snowflake, Trino, and more.

For a full list of available tools and their capabilities across all supported databases, see the Prebuilt Tools Reference.

Quick Start: Custom Tools

Toolbox can also be used as a framework for customized tools. The primary way to configure Toolbox is through the tools.yaml file. If you have multiple files, you can tell Toolbox which to load with the --config tools.yaml flag.

You can find more detailed reference documentation to all resource types in the Resources.

Sources

The sources section of your tools.yaml defines what data sources your Toolbox should have access to. Most tools will have at least one source to execute against.

kind: source
name: my-pg-source
type: postgres
host: 127.0.0.1
port: 5432
database: toolbox_db
user: toolbox_user
password: my-password

For more details on configuring different types of sources, see the Sources.

Tools

The tools section of a tools.yaml define the actions an agent can take: what type of tool it is, which source(s) it affects, what parameters it uses, etc.

kind: tool
name: search-hotels-by-name
type: postgres-sql
source: my-pg-source
description: Search for hotels based on name.
parameters:
  - name: name
    type: string
    description: The name of the hotel.
statement: SELECT * FROM hotels WHERE name ILIKE '%' || $1 || '%';

For more details on configuring different types of tools, see the Tools.

Toolsets

The toolsets section of your tools.yaml allows you to define groups of tools that you want to be able to load together. This can be useful for defining different groups based on agent or application.

kind: toolset
name: my_first_toolset
tools:
    - my_first_tool
    - my_second_tool
---
kind: toolset
name: my_second_toolset
tools:
    - my_second_tool
    - my_third_tool

Prompts

The prompts section of a tools.yaml defines prompts that can be used for interactions with LLMs.

kind: prompt
name: code_review
description: "Asks the LLM to analyze code quality and suggest improvements."
messages:
  - content: >
         Please review the following code for quality, correctness,
         and potential improvements: \n\n{{.code}}
arguments:
  - name: "code"
    description: "The code to review"

For more details on configuring prompts, see the Prompts.

Run Toolbox

[Configure](#quick-start-custom-tools) a tools.yaml to define your tools, and then execute toolbox to start the server:

Binary

To run Toolbox from binary:

./toolbox --config "tools.yaml"

> ⓘ Note > Toolbox enables dynamic reloading by default. To disable, use the > --disable-reload flag.

Container image

To run the server after pulling the [container image](#install-toolbox):

export VERSION=0.24.0 # Use the version you pulled
docker run -p 5000:5000 \
-v $(pwd)/tools.yaml:/app/tools.yaml \
us-central1-docker.pkg.dev/database-toolbox/toolbox/toolbox:$VERSION \
--config "/app/tools.yaml"

> ⓘ Note > The -v flag mounts your local tools.yaml into the container, and -p maps > the container's port 5000 to your host's port 5000.

Source

To run the server directly from source, navigate to the project root directory and run:

go run .

> ⓘ Note > This command runs the project from source, and is more suitable for development > and testing. It does not compile a binary into your $GOPATH. If you want > to compile a binary instead, refer the [Developer > Documentation](./DEVELOPER.md#building-the-binary).

Homebrew

If you installed Toolbox using Homebrew, the toolbox binary is available in your system path. You can start the server with the same command:

toolbox --config "tools.yaml"

Connect to Toolbox

Once your Toolbox server is up and running, you can load tools into your MCP-compatible client or application.

MCP Client

Add the following configuration to your MCP client configuration:

{
  "mcpServers": {
    "toolbox": {
      "type": "http",
      "url": "http://127.0.0.1:5000/mcp",
    }
  }
}

If you would like to connect to a specific toolset, replace url with "http://127.0.0.1:5000/mcp/{toolset_name}".
